Understanding the FEUrea Calculator: Acute Kidney Injury Cause Differentiation

The Fractional Excretion of Urea (FEUrea) calculator assists in differentiating the cause of acute kidney injury (AKI). It is particularly useful in distinguishing between prerenal and intrinsic renal failure. By determining the percentage of urea that is excreted in the urine, medical professionals can better understand the underlying condition of the kidney.

Application of the FEUrea Calculator

The FEUrea calculator is mainly deployed in clinical settings to assess patients with suspected acute kidney injury. This tool can aid doctors in deciding the appropriate treatment path by providing insights into whether the condition is due to prerenal issues (like dehydration or blood loss) or intrinsic renal problems (such as acute tubular necrosis).

How the Answer Is Derived

The calculator takes four inputs: Serum Urea Nitrogen (BUN), Serum Creatinine (SCr), Urine Urea Nitrogen (UUN), and Urine Creatinine (UCr). These values are then used to determine the fractional excretion of urea. The formula involves multiplying the Urine Urea Nitrogen by Serum Creatinine and dividing the result by the Serum Urea Nitrogen multiplied by Urine Creatinine. This quotient is then multiplied by 100 to get the percentage of urea excreted in the urine.

Relevant Information

FEUrea is especially valuable in scenarios where traditional measures, such as the Fractional Excretion of Sodium (FENa), may be misleading. For instance, in cases involving diuretic use or in patients with chronic kidney disease, FEUrea can provide a more accurate assessment. What are the typical values that indicate prerenal or intrinsic renal failure using FEUrea?

Generally, a FEUrea value less than 35% suggests prerenal azotemia, whereas a value higher than 35% indicates intrinsic renal failure.
